`MnO_(4)^(2-)` (`1` mole) in neutral aqueous medium is disproportionate to

A

2/3 mole of `MnO_(4)^(-)` and 1/3 mole of `MnO_(2)`

B

1/3 mole of `MnO_(4)^(2-)` and 2/3 mole of `MnO_(2)`

C

1/3 mole of `Mn_(2)O_(7)` and 1/3 mole of `MnO_(2)`

D

2/3 mole of `Mn_(2)O_(7)` and 1/3 mole of `MnO_(2)`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A

`overset(+6)(MnO_(4)^(2-))rarr overset(+7)(MnO_(4)^(-))+overset(+4)(MnO_(2))`
`MnO_(4)^(2-)rarrMnO_(4)^(-)+e^(-)`
`MnO_(4)^(-2)+e^(-2)+2H_(2)OrarrMnO_(2)+4OH^(-)`
Adding
`MnO_(4)^(2-)+2MnO_(4)^(-)+2H_(2)Orarr2MnO_(4)^(-)+2MnO_(2)+4OH^(-)`
`3MnO_(4)^(2-)+2H_(2)O+2MnO_(4)^(-+)MnO_(2)+4OH^(-)`
Thus 1 mole of `MnO_(4)^(2-)` disproportionates in neutral aqueous medium to 2/3 moles of `MnO_(4)^(-)` and 1/3 mole of `MnO_(2)`.
